On July 5, the 2025 International Paddle Tennis Tour Silver Tournament (Chengdu Station) opened at the Chengdu X7 International Paddle Tennis Club, attracting nearly 300 outstanding players from more than 20 countries and regions including Spain, Italy, Australia, Japan, and the Philippines. This is the first time that this international high-level event has settled in China and the first time it has come to Chengdu.
The event was authorized by the International Paddle Tennis Federation (FIP), hosted by the Tennis Sports Management Center of the General Administration of Sports of China and the Chinese Tennis Association, and undertaken by the Sichuan Paddle Tennis Association. “This time, many players ranked in the top 100 in the world, and even in the top 20, are of very high level,” said Yang Xinchen, executive president of the Sichuan Paddle Tennis Association.
In the first women’s doubles match in the morning, a pair of Chinese players faced the Spanish and Italian combinations. The two sides competed fiercely on the court, which aroused cheers
from the audience. Carolina, an Italian player, said: “I am very happy to come to Chengdu. The competition atmosphere here is very good and the venue is very professional. I will do my best to strive for a good ranking this time.”

The International Paddle Tennis Tour Silver Level Tournament is one of the series of events
launched by the International Paddle Tennis Federation (FIP). Currently, the organization has attracted nearly 5,000 top players from 72 countries and regions to participate by hosting a series of events such as platinum, gold, silver and bronze medal tournaments.
“We, the Chinese Tennis Association, started promoting this sport in 2018. At the beginning, venue construction was a problem and it was difficult to get started. In the past two years, as people have become more aware of this emerging project, it has gradually developed very well, and the number of participants has increased,” said Sun Wenbing, director of the Youth and Mass Tennis Department of the Tennis Sports Management Center of the General Administration of Sports of China and deputy secretary-general of the Chinese Tennis Association, in an interview with the Cover News reporter. In order to make this project develop rapidly and attract more public attention, this year, this FIP event was introduced. The first stop was held in Dezhou, Shandong, and Chengdu was the second stop. These two stops were the first time that the international FIP silver-level event was introduced to China, attracting many high-level players from home and abroad to participate. “It is also a learning opportunity for Chinese players. At present, there are very few Chinese players with international rankings, and they may have to use wild cards to enter international competitions. I hope they can realize the gap between them and international high-level athletes through this event and work hard to improve their own level.”
Talking about the development of this sport, Sun Wenbing said, “The Chinese Tennis Association has also launched youth events this year. We hope that these places where paddle tennis is carried out can also pay attention to young people. In the future, when paddle tennis enters the Olympics, we will be prepared in advance and develop from the starting stage. Now we also plan to send some domestic players to some excellent international paddle tennis clubs to learn. Last year, we sent Chinese players to participate in the World Paddle Tennis Championships in the Asian qualifiers for the first time. Although their level is not as good as others, they still showed a good style, broadened their horizons, and strengthened their belief in winning glory for the country.”
As an emerging sport, paddle tennis has been carried out in Sichuan for some time. “Since the establishment of the Sichuan Paddle Tennis Association, Sichuan’s paddle tennis level has been second to none in the country. The champion, runner-up and third place of the China Paddle Tennis Open are basically produced here.” Yang Xinchen talked about how beginners can learn this sport. He said, “You can learn through the video teaching on the official website of the Chinese Tennis Association or the Sichuan Paddle Tennis Association, or go to the club offline for daily primary training. This sport is very easy to get started. As long as you have experience with small balls, it only takes five minutes.”
